Lines Matching refs:getSourceRange

117            << call->getSourceRange();  in checkArgCount()
125 << call->getArg(1)->getSourceRange(); in checkArgCount()
139 << ValArg->getSourceRange(); in SemaBuiltinAnnotation()
148 << StrArg->getSourceRange(); in SemaBuiltinAnnotation()
161 << TheCall->getCallee()->getSourceRange(); in SemaBuiltinMSVCAnnotation()
170 << Arg->getSourceRange(); in SemaBuiltinMSVCAnnotation()
204 << Ty << Arg.get()->getSourceRange(); in SemaBuiltinOverflow()
226 << Ty << Arg.get()->getSourceRange(); in SemaBuiltinOverflow()
291 << Call->getSourceRange(); in SemaBuiltinCallWithStaticChain()
298 << Call->getSourceRange(); in SemaBuiltinCallWithStaticChain()
306 << Call->getSourceRange(); in SemaBuiltinCallWithStaticChain()
312 << Call->getSourceRange(); in SemaBuiltinCallWithStaticChain()
321 << Chain->getSourceRange(); in SemaBuiltinCallWithStaticChain()
645 << Call->getDirectCallee() << Arg0->getSourceRange(); in checkOpenCLPipeArg()
665 << "read_only" << Arg0->getSourceRange(); in checkOpenCLPipeArg()
679 << "write_only" << Arg0->getSourceRange(); in checkOpenCLPipeArg()
703 << ArgIdx->getType() << ArgIdx->getSourceRange(); in checkOpenCLPipePacketType()
736 << Call->getArg(1)->getType() << Call->getArg(1)->getSourceRange(); in SemaBuiltinRWPipe()
746 << Arg2->getType() << Arg2->getSourceRange(); in SemaBuiltinRWPipe()
756 << Call->getDirectCallee() << Call->getSourceRange(); in SemaBuiltinRWPipe()
780 << Call->getArg(1)->getType() << Call->getArg(1)->getSourceRange(); in SemaBuiltinReserveRWPipe()
808 << Call->getArg(1)->getType() << Call->getArg(1)->getSourceRange(); in SemaBuiltinCommitRWPipe()
826 << Call->getDirectCallee() << Call->getArg(0)->getSourceRange(); in SemaBuiltinPipePackets()
843 << Call->getDirectCallee() << Call->getSourceRange(); in SemaOpenCLBuiltinToAddr()
851 << Call->getArg(0) << Call->getDirectCallee() << Call->getSourceRange(); in SemaOpenCLBuiltinToAddr()
859 << Call->getArg(0)->getSourceRange(); in SemaOpenCLBuiltinToAddr()
915 << DiagSelect.getValue() << TheCall->getSourceRange(); in SemaBuiltinLaunder()
953 << TheCall->getSourceRange(); in CheckBuiltinTargetSupport()
1212 << TheCall->getCallee()->getSourceRange(); in CheckBuiltinFunctionCall()
1579 << TheCall->getArg(ImmArg)->getSourceRange(); in CheckNeonBuiltinFunctionCall()
1659 << PointerArg->getType() << PointerArg->getSourceRange(); in CheckARMBuiltinExclusiveCall()
1677 << AA_Passing << PointerArg->getSourceRange(); in CheckARMBuiltinExclusiveCall()
1693 << PointerArg->getType() << PointerArg->getSourceRange(); in CheckARMBuiltinExclusiveCall()
1701 << PointerArg->getType() << PointerArg->getSourceRange(); in CheckARMBuiltinExclusiveCall()
1715 << ValType << PointerArg->getSourceRange(); in CheckARMBuiltinExclusiveCall()
3103 << TheCall->getSourceRange(); in CheckPPCBuiltinFunctionCall()
3109 << TheCall->getSourceRange(); in CheckPPCBuiltinFunctionCall()
3114 << TheCall->getSourceRange(); in CheckPPCBuiltinFunctionCall()
3153 << Arg->getSourceRange(); in CheckSystemZBuiltinFunctionCall()
3217 << Arg->getSourceRange(); in SemaBuiltinCpuSupports()
3224 << Arg->getSourceRange(); in SemaBuiltinCpuSupports()
3237 << Arg->getSourceRange(); in SemaBuiltinCpuIs()
3244 << Arg->getSourceRange(); in SemaBuiltinCpuIs()
3447 << Arg->getSourceRange(); in CheckX86BuiltinRoundingOrSAE()
3550 << Arg->getSourceRange(); in CheckX86BuiltinGatherScatterScale()
3978 S.PDiag(diag::warn_null_arg) << ArgExpr->getSourceRange()); in CheckNonNullArgument()
4232 TheCall->getCallee()->getSourceRange(), CallType); in CheckFunctionCall()
4267 /*IsMemberFunction=*/false, lbrac, Method->getSourceRange(), in CheckObjCMethodCall()
4299 TheCall->getCallee()->getSourceRange(), CallType); in CheckPointerCall()
4312 TheCall->getCallee()->getSourceRange(), CallType); in CheckOtherCall()
4501 << TheCall->getCallee()->getSourceRange(); in SemaAtomicOpsOverloaded()
4507 << TheCall->getCallee()->getSourceRange(); in SemaAtomicOpsOverloaded()
4521 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4531 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4538 <<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4545 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4556 << IsC11 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4569 << IsC11 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4581 << IsC11 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4590 << Ptr->getType() <<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4606 << ValType << Ptr->getSourceRange(); in SemaAtomicOpsOverloaded()
4747 << SubExprs[1]->getSourceRange(); in SemaAtomicOpsOverloaded()
4756 << Scope->getSourceRange(); in SemaAtomicOpsOverloaded()
4820 << 0 << 1 << TheCall->getNumArgs() << Callee->getSourceRange(); in SemaBuiltinAtomicOverloaded()
4839 << FirstArg->getType() << FirstArg->getSourceRange(); in SemaBuiltinAtomicOverloaded()
4847 << FirstArg->getType() << FirstArg->getSourceRange(); in SemaBuiltinAtomicOverloaded()
4853 << FirstArg->getType() << FirstArg->getSourceRange(); in SemaBuiltinAtomicOverloaded()
4867 << ValType << FirstArg->getSourceRange(); in SemaBuiltinAtomicOverloaded()
4918 << FirstArg->getType() << FirstArg->getSourceRange(); in SemaBuiltinAtomicOverloaded()
5097 << Callee->getSourceRange(); in SemaBuiltinAtomicOverloaded()
5102 << Callee->getSourceRange(); in SemaBuiltinAtomicOverloaded()
5106 << Callee->getSourceRange(); in SemaBuiltinAtomicOverloaded()
5215 << PointerArg->getType() << PointerArg->getSourceRange(); in SemaBuiltinNontemporalOverloaded()
5228 << PointerArg->getType() << PointerArg->getSourceRange(); in SemaBuiltinNontemporalOverloaded()
5259 << Arg->getSourceRange(); in CheckObjCString()
5276 << Arg->getSourceRange(); in CheckObjCString()
5295 << Arg->getSourceRange()); in CheckOSLogFormatStringArg()
5393 << Fn->getSourceRange() in SemaBuiltinVAStart()
5577 << OrigArg->getType() << OrigArg->getSourceRange(); in SemaBuiltinFPClassification()
5614 << TheCall->getSourceRange(); in SemaBuiltinVSX()
5620 << TheCall->getSourceRange(); in SemaBuiltinVSX()
5667 << TheCall->getSourceRange()); in SemaBuiltinShuffleVector()
5723 << TheCall->getArg(i)->getSourceRange()); in SemaBuiltinShuffleVector()
5732 << TheCall->getArg(i)->getSourceRange()); in SemaBuiltinShuffleVector()
5759 << E->getSourceRange()); in SemaConvertVectorExpr()
5770 << E->getSourceRange()); in SemaConvertVectorExpr()
5786 << 0 /*function call*/ << 3 << NumArgs << TheCall->getSourceRange(); in SemaBuiltinPrefetch()
5806 << Arg->getSourceRange() in SemaBuiltinAssume()
5826 << Arg->getSourceRange(); in SemaBuiltinAllocaWithAlign()
5832 << Arg->getSourceRange(); in SemaBuiltinAllocaWithAlign()
5836 << (unsigned)Context.getCharWidth() << Arg->getSourceRange(); in SemaBuiltinAllocaWithAlign()
5840 << std::numeric_limits<int32_t>::max() << Arg->getSourceRange(); in SemaBuiltinAllocaWithAlign()
5854 << 0 /*function call*/ << 3 << NumArgs << TheCall->getSourceRange(); in SemaBuiltinAssumeAligned()
5867 << Arg->getSourceRange(); in SemaBuiltinAssumeAligned()
5892 << TheCall->getSourceRange(); in SemaBuiltinOSLogFormat()
5898 << TheCall->getSourceRange(); in SemaBuiltinOSLogFormat()
5935 << TheCall->getSourceRange(); in SemaBuiltinOSLogFormat()
5974 << FDecl->getDeclName() << Arg->getSourceRange(); in SemaBuiltinConstantArg()
5997 << Result.toString(10) << Low << High << Arg->getSourceRange(); in SemaBuiltinConstantArgRange()
6004 << Arg->getSourceRange()); in SemaBuiltinConstantArgRange()
6027 << Num << Arg->getSourceRange(); in SemaBuiltinConstantArgMultiple()
6059 << Arg->getSourceRange(); in SemaBuiltinARMSpecialReg()
6068 << Arg->getSourceRange(); in SemaBuiltinARMSpecialReg()
6110 << Arg->getSourceRange(); in SemaBuiltinARMSpecialReg()
6701 << OrigFormatExpr->getSourceRange(); in CheckFormatArguments()
6718 << OrigFormatExpr->getSourceRange(); in CheckFormatArguments()
6830 return OrigFormatExpr->getSourceRange(); in getFormatStringRange()
7020 PDiag << E->getSourceRange(); in Diagnose()
7025 DiagnosticExprs[0]->getSourceRange()); in Diagnose()
7167 << ArgumentExpr->getSourceRange(); in EmitFormatDiagnostic()
7303 << T << Arg->getSourceRange(), in HandleAmount()
7542 << false << Ex->getSourceRange(), in HandlePrintfSpecifier()
7553 << false << Ex->getSourceRange(), in HandlePrintfSpecifier()
7928 << IntendedTy << IsEnum << E->getSourceRange(), in checkFormatExpr()
7983 << E->getSourceRange(), in checkFormatExpr()
7993 << E->getSourceRange(), in checkFormatExpr()
8013 << IsEnum << CSR << E->getSourceRange(), in checkFormatExpr()
8023 << E->getSourceRange(), in checkFormatExpr()
8034 << E->getSourceRange(), in checkFormatExpr()
8041 << AT.getRepresentativeTypeName(S.Context) << E->getSourceRange(); in checkFormatExpr()
8210 << Ex->getType() << false << Ex->getSourceRange(), in HandleScanfSpecifier()
8219 << Ex->getType() << false << Ex->getSourceRange(), in HandleScanfSpecifier()
8243 /*IsStringLocation*/ true, OrigFormatExpr->getSourceRange()); in CheckFormatString()
8266 /*IsStringLocation=*/true, OrigFormatExpr->getSourceRange()); in CheckFormatString()
8275 /*IsStringLocation*/ true, OrigFormatExpr->getSourceRange()); in CheckFormatString()
8647 << FixItHint::CreateRemoval(Call->getCallee()->getSourceRange()); in CheckAbsoluteValueFunction()
8686 Call->getCallee()->getSourceRange(), NewAbsKind, ArgType); in CheckAbsoluteValueFunction()
8702 Call->getCallee()->getSourceRange(), NewAbsKind, ArgType); in CheckAbsoluteValueFunction()
8745 SourceRange FirstRange = FirstArg->getSourceRange(); in CheckMaxUnsignedZero()
8746 SourceRange SecondRange = SecondArg->getSourceRange(); in CheckMaxUnsignedZero()
8751 << IsFirstArgZero << Call->getCallee()->getSourceRange() << ZeroRange; in CheckMaxUnsignedZero()
8764 << FixItHint::CreateRemoval(Call->getCallee()->getSourceRange()) in CheckMaxUnsignedZero()
8786 SourceRange SizeRange = Size->getSourceRange(); in CheckMemorySizeofForComparison()
9077 SourceRange ArgRange = Call->getArg(ArgIdx)->getSourceRange(); in CheckMemaccessArguments()
9119 SourceRange DSR = Dest->getSourceRange(); in CheckMemaccessArguments()
9120 SourceRange SSR = SizeOfArg->getSourceRange(); in CheckMemaccessArguments()
9157 << PointeeTy << Dest->getSourceRange() in CheckMemaccessArguments()
9158 << LenExpr->getSourceRange()); in CheckMemaccessArguments()
9191 << Call->getCallee()->getSourceRange()); in CheckMemaccessArguments()
9198 << Call->getCallee()->getSourceRange()); in CheckMemaccessArguments()
9312 << OriginalSizeArg->getSourceRange() << FnName; in CheckStrlcpycatArguments()
9329 << FixItHint::CreateReplacement(OriginalSizeArg->getSourceRange(), in CheckStrlcpycatArguments()
9396 SourceRange SR = LenArg->getSourceRange(); in CheckStrncatArguments()
9447 << (isObjCMethod ? 1 : 0) << RetValExp->getSourceRange(); in CheckReturnValExpr()
9507 << LHS->getSourceRange() << RHS->getSourceRange(); in CheckFloatComparison()
10185 << E->getLHS()->getSourceRange() << E->getRHS()->getSourceRange()); in CheckTautologicalComparison()
10195 << E->getLHS()->getSourceRange() << E->getRHS()->getSourceRange(); in CheckTautologicalComparison()
10319 << LHS->getSourceRange() << RHS->getSourceRange()); in AnalyzeComparison()
10395 TSI ? TSI->getTypeLoc().getSourceRange() : SourceRange(); in AnalyzeBitFieldAssignment()
10413 << BitsNeeded << ED << WidthExpr->getSourceRange(); in AnalyzeBitFieldAssignment()
10451 << Init->getSourceRange(); in AnalyzeBitFieldAssignment()
10487 << SourceType << T << E->getSourceRange() in DiagnoseImpCast()
10492 << SourceType << T << E->getSourceRange() << SourceRange(CContext); in DiagnoseImpCast()
10596 << E->getSourceRange() << SourceRange(CContext)); in DiagnoseFloatingImpCast()
10600 << PrettyTargetValue << E->getSourceRange() << SourceRange(CContext); in DiagnoseFloatingImpCast()
10711 SourceLocation Loc = E->getSourceRange().getBegin(); in DiagnoseNullConversion()
10766 << Element->getSourceRange(); in checkObjCCollectionLiteralElement()
11048 << E->getType() << T << E->getSourceRange() in CheckImplicitConversion()
11094 << E->getSourceRange() << clang::SourceRange(CC)); in CheckImplicitConversion()
11399 Diag(E->getExprLoc(), DiagID) << E->getSourceRange() << Range << IsEqual; in DiagnoseAlwaysNonNullPointer()
11416 PartialDiagnostic PD = PDiag(DiagID) << E->getSourceRange() << Range in DiagnoseAlwaysNonNullPointer()
11431 << E->getSourceRange() << Range << IsEqual; in DiagnoseAlwaysNonNullPointer()
11521 Diag(E->getExprLoc(), DiagID) << DiagType << S.str() << E->getSourceRange() in DiagnoseAlwaysNonNullPointer()
12331 << TRange << Op->getSourceRange(); in CheckCastAlign()
12483 << IndexExpr->getSourceRange()); in CheckArrayAccess()
12493 << IndexExpr->getSourceRange()); in CheckArrayAccess()
12586 Range = e->getSourceRange(); in setLocsFrom()
12672 owner.Range = pre->getSourceRange(); in findRetainCycleOwner()
12784 << owner.Variable << capturer->getSourceRange(); in diagnoseRetainCycle()
12935 Diag(Message->getSourceRange().getBegin(), in CheckObjCCircularContainer()
12951 Diag(Message->getSourceRange().getBegin(), in CheckObjCCircularContainer()
12965 Diag(Message->getSourceRange().getBegin(), in CheckObjCCircularContainer()
13025 Owner.Range = Var->getSourceRange(); in checkRetainCycles()
13047 << RHS->getSourceRange(); in checkUnsafeAssignLiteral()
13061 << RHS->getSourceRange(); in checkUnsafeAssignObject()
13137 << RHS->getSourceRange(); in checkUnsafeExprAssigns()
13216 StmtLoc = WS->getCond()->getSourceRange().getEnd(); in DiagnoseEmptyLoopBody()
13309 << LHSExpr->getSourceRange() in DiagnoseSelfMove()
13310 << RHSExpr->getSourceRange(); in DiagnoseSelfMove()
13346 << LHSExpr->getSourceRange() in DiagnoseSelfMove()
13347 << RHSExpr->getSourceRange(); in DiagnoseSelfMove()
13353 << LHSExpr->getSourceRange() in DiagnoseSelfMove()
13354 << RHSExpr->getSourceRange(); in DiagnoseSelfMove()
13692 << TypeTagExpr->getSourceRange(); in CheckArgumentWithTypeTag()
13724 << ArgumentExpr->getSourceRange() in CheckArgumentWithTypeTag()
13725 << TypeTagExpr->getSourceRange(); in CheckArgumentWithTypeTag()
13760 << ArgumentExpr->getSourceRange() in CheckArgumentWithTypeTag()
13761 << TypeTagExpr->getSourceRange(); in CheckArgumentWithTypeTag()
13777 << m.MD << ND << m.E->getSourceRange(); in DiagnoseMisalignedMembers()